"The Rites and Ritual of Episcopal Methodism" is a comprehensive study of the liturgical heritage and sacramental practices within the Methodist Episcopal tradition. Written by Nolan B. Harmon, Jr., this work provides a meticulous examination of the origins, evolution, and theological significance of the rites that define Methodism's devotional life. From the order of baptism and the Lord's Supper to the solemnities of marriage, burial, and ordination, the book traces the development of these rituals from their roots in the Church of England's "Book of Common Prayer" to their adaptation for the American Methodist context.Harmon offers insightful analysis into the rubrics and prayers used by the Methodist Episcopal Church and the Methodist Episcopal Church, South, highlighting the historical shifts and ecclesiastical debates that shaped the contemporary ritual. This volume serves as an essential resource for clergy, scholars of church history, and anyone interested in the intersection of liturgy and doctrine. By documenting the liturgical identity of Episcopal Methodism, the work preserves a vital record of the church's spiritual practice and its commitment to a structured yet fervent worship experience.
